Overview

"The book meets the highest standards of scholarly rigor, and treatment of disputed issues is informative without being esoteric. An excellent general survey and introduction." —Choice

" . . . will be enormously useful for those interested in teaching courses on Roman women or Roman law." —The Classical Outlook
